"""
|
||||
Integration Test Fixtures
|
||||
|
||||
Provides shared fixtures for integration tests using PostgreSQL.
|
||||
|
||||
IMPORTANT: Integration tests MUST use Docker testcontainers for database isolation.
|
||||
This ensures tests never touch the real production/development database.
|
||||
|
||||
Supported modes:
|
||||
1. Docker testcontainers (default): Automatically starts a PostgreSQL container
|
||||
2. TEST_DB_URL environment variable: Use a dedicated test database (NOT production!)
|
||||
|
||||
To use an external test database, set:
|
||||
TEST_DB_URL=postgresql://user:password@host:port/test_dbname
|
||||
"""

@pytest.fixture(scope="session")
|
||||
def test_engine():
|
||||
"""Create a SQLAlchemy engine for testing.
|
||||
|
||||
Uses one of:
|
||||
1. TEST_DB_URL environment variable (dedicated test database)
|
||||
2. Docker testcontainers (if Docker is available)
|
||||
|
||||
IMPORTANT: Will NOT fall back to production database. If Docker is not
|
||||
available and TEST_DB_URL is not set, tests will fail with a clear error.
|
||||
|
||||
The engine is shared across all tests in a session for efficiency.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
# Try to get URL from environment first
|
||||
connection_url = _get_test_db_url()
|
||||
|
||||
if connection_url:
|
||||
# Use external test database from environment
|
||||
# Warn if it looks like a production database
|
||||
if "docmaster" in connection_url and "_test" not in connection_url:
|
||||
import warnings
|
||||
warnings.warn(
|
||||
"TEST_DB_URL appears to point to a production database. "
|
||||
"Please use a dedicated test database (e.g., docmaster_test).",
|
||||
UserWarning,
|
||||
)
|
||||
elif _is_docker_available():
|
||||
# Use testcontainers - this is the recommended approach
|
||||
from testcontainers.postgres import PostgresContainer
|
||||
postgres = PostgresContainer("postgres:15-alpine")
|
||||
postgres.start()
|
||||
|
||||
connection_url = postgres.get_connection_url()
|
||||
if "psycopg2" in connection_url:
|
||||
connection_url = connection_url.replace("postgresql+psycopg2://", "postgresql://")
|
||||
|
||||
# Store container for cleanup
|
||||
test_engine._postgres_container = postgres
|
||||
else:
|
||||
# No Docker and no TEST_DB_URL - fail with clear instructions
|
||||
pytest.fail(
|
||||
"Integration tests require Docker or a TEST_DB_URL environment variable.\n\n"
|
||||
"Option 1 (Recommended): Install Docker Desktop and ensure it's running.\n"
|
||||
" - Windows: https://docs.docker.com/desktop/install/windows-install/\n"
|
||||
" - The testcontainers library will automatically create a PostgreSQL container.\n\n"
|
||||
"Option 2: Set TEST_DB_URL to a dedicated test database:\n"
|
||||
" - export TEST_DB_URL=postgresql://user:password@host:port/test_dbname\n"
|
||||
" - NEVER use your production database for tests!\n\n"
|
||||
"Integration tests will NOT fall back to the production database."
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
engine = create_engine(
|
||||
connection_url,
|
||||
echo=False,
|
||||
pool_pre_ping=True,
|
||||
)
|
||||
|
||||
# Create all tables
|
||||
SQLModel.metadata.create_all(engine)
|
||||
|
||||
yield engine
|
||||
|
||||
# Cleanup
|
||||
SQLModel.metadata.drop_all(engine)
|
||||
engine.dispose()
|
||||
|
||||
# Stop container if we started one
|
||||
if hasattr(test_engine, "_postgres_container"):
|
||||
test_engine._postgres_container.stop()

@pytest.fixture(scope="function")
|
||||
def db_session(test_engine) -> Generator[Session, None, None]:
|
||||
"""Provide a database session for each test function.
|
||||
|
||||
Each test gets a fresh session that rolls back after the test,
|
||||
ensuring test isolation.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
connection = test_engine.connect()
|
||||
transaction = connection.begin()
|
||||
session = Session(bind=connection)
|
||||
|
||||
yield session
|
||||
|
||||
# Rollback and cleanup
|
||||
session.close()
|
||||
transaction.rollback()
|
||||
connection.close()
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
@pytest.fixture(scope="function")
|
||||
def patched_session(db_session):
|
||||
"""Patch get_session_context to use the test session.
|
||||
|
||||
This allows repository classes to use the test database session
|
||||
instead of creating their own connections.
|
||||
|
||||
We need to patch in multiple locations because each repository module
|
||||
imports get_session_context directly.
|
||||
"""
|
||||
|
||||
@contextmanager
|
||||
def mock_session_context() -> Generator[Session, None, None]:
|
||||
yield db_session
|
||||
|
||||
# All modules that import get_session_context
|
||||
patch_targets = [
|
||||
"inference.data.database.get_session_context",
|
||||
"inference.data.repositories.document_repository.get_session_context",
|
||||
"inference.data.repositories.annotation_repository.get_session_context",
|
||||
"inference.data.repositories.dataset_repository.get_session_context",
|
||||
"inference.data.repositories.training_task_repository.get_session_context",
|
||||
"inference.data.repositories.model_version_repository.get_session_context",
|
||||
"inference.data.repositories.batch_upload_repository.get_session_context",
|
||||
"inference.data.repositories.token_repository.get_session_context",
|
||||
"inference.web.services.dashboard_service.get_session_context",
|
||||
]
|
||||
|
||||
with ExitStack() as stack:
|
||||
for target in patch_targets:
|
||||
try:
|
||||
stack.enter_context(patch(target, mock_session_context))
|
||||
except (ModuleNotFoundError, AttributeError):
|
||||
# Skip if module doesn't exist or doesn't have the attribute
|
||||
pass
|
||||
yield db_session
